Actor Anupama Parameswaran has opened up about the emotional turmoil and trauma she endured during a turbulent two-year relationship, finally explaining the viral moment she broke down in tears during promotional events for her Telugu film Paradha. Shutting down speculation that dismissed her reaction as a staged publicity stunt or an attempt to drum up sympathy for the movie, Anupama revealed that her breakdown came right after her former partner subjected her to severe emotional abuse and slut-shamed her moments before she stepped in front of the press. Speaking candidly on Dhanya Varma’s digital interview show, her revelations have resonated widely across the film industry, highlighting the hidden psychological toll female artists often endure behind closed doors.
The incident took place in August 2025 during promotions for Paradha alongside director Praveen Kandregula. Seated on stage before a packed room of reporters, a routine question caused Anupama to lose composure and break into tears. While crew members quickly stepped in with water and tissues to shield her from the cameras, attendees were left guessing what had gone wrong. At the time, her team attributed the breakdown to physical exhaustion and the heavy emotional weight of carrying a female-led project. Despite the distress, she gathered herself after a brief pause and stayed to finish the scheduled media interactions.
Looking back, Anupama shared that the explanation given to the press that afternoon was merely an improvised cover to protect her privacy while she was privately falling apart. She admitted that while she usually keeps her emotions guarded in public, the verbal abuse she faced just before walking out shattered her composure. She described the agony of hearing deeply humiliating and toxic insults from someone who was supposed to be a supportive partner, only to be expected to smile, radiate energy, and answer cheerful questions under bright flashlights seconds later.
The actor also addressed the cynicism that followed the viral clip. In the days after the press meet, several social media users and meme pages mocked her tears, claiming she was using drama for free film marketing. Setting the record straight a year later, she asserted that her tears had nothing to do with the movie’s campaign, but were the raw, unavoidable breaking point of enduring ongoing manipulation behind closed doors.
Living a double life for nearly two years—projecting joy in public while quietly handling constant belittlement at home—was deeply draining, she noted. Valuing authenticity, trying to maintain the illusion of a happy life took a severe mental toll. While she managed to hide the distress during dozens of other public events, the Paradha press meet was the one moment the dam finally broke.
While she chose not to name her ex-partner, keeping the conversation centered on her personal healing and self-growth, Anupama firmly rejected the label of a victim. Stating that she views herself as a survivor who emerged stronger from the ordeal, her decision to speak out puts the cynical rumors to rest while offering honest encouragement to anyone trapped in similar silent struggles.
